Transaction e78e7614db6fc06b7eaa650f78c0577fb5a9279ed3f87c6320cd7fc92d88c25c
3 Input
2 Outputs
- e78e7614db6fc06b7eaa650f78c0577fb5a9279ed3f87c6320cd7fc92d88c25c:0
- e78e7614db6fc06b7eaa650f78c0577fb5a9279ed3f87c6320cd7fc92d88c25c:1
value 1603025
address 38fVd5yVzJo1NQbBEc7r2pmSS4rsxk72ZU
value 2675300
address 1Dorh97Mx4gk7gGkQKbxdZNCjFbmbf3hBp